Construction began on January 5, 2021 on the Combined Heat and Power (CHP) units at the Eastlink Centre. During construction you may expect to see: - More workers on site... - Occasional heavy equipment accessing the site - Some initial noise when the CHP turbines start-up - Some of the parking stalls on Knowledge Way closed (the ring road behind ELC) - Changes to landscaping - Seven aspen trees will be removed and replaced with upgraded landscaping - The area in front of the units will see a change in landscaping during the summer of 2021 Construction is anticipated to conclude by the end of March. On November 12, the Province of Alberta announced additional public health measures and recommendations for communities under the enhanced category. The City ...of Grande Prairie is under this category and effective immediately the following restrictions apply. Mandatory Measures: >> Ban on indoor group fitness classes and team sport activities (Nov 13-27). >> Ban on group performance activities: singing, dancing and theatre (Nov 13-27). >> Restaurants, bars, lounges and pubs must stop liquor sales by 10 p.m. and close by >> 11 p.m. - applies to Class A, B or C licences (Nov 13-27). >> 15-person limit on social and family gatherings - indoors and outdoors - where people are mixing and mingling. >> 50-person limit on indoor and outdoor wedding ceremonies and funeral services. >> Faith-based gatherings limited to 1/3 capacity at one time. The province has also outlined voluntary measures to prevent the spread of COVID-19 that are available at https://www.alberta.ca/enhanced-public-health-measures.aspx City staff are currently assessing impacted recreation services. The Eastlink Centre has cancelled fitness classes for the next two weeks and is beginning to inform participants. Health and Safety measures will be reassessed before classes are implemented. Per provincial guidelines, the fitness centre and aquatics areas are available for individual use. In our Aquatic & Fitness areas, you must wear a mask whenever you are not actively engaging in a physical activity. You do not need to wear a mask while running, participating in water activities or physical exercise. Children under the age of 2 are not required to wear a face covering. Masks must be worn:... In change rooms except when showering (you can remove your mask before entering the pool area) In the lobby or at Reception When you’re traveling to other areas in the facility If you’re coaching If you are a spectator You do not have to wear a mask if you meet any of the exemption criteria. The City of Grande Prairie’s Mandatory Face Coverings (Masks) Bylaw C-1426 trigger point has been reached, meaning that face coverings and masks in indoor space...s are now required within the City as of October 26, 2020. The bylaw is in effect for indoor, enclosed or substantially enclosed public places. It was triggered by a combined total active case number of over 100 within the City and County. The City of Grande Prairie thanks all residents for their diligence, understanding, and cooperation during the COVID-19 pandemic. Using face coverings or masks is an additional layer of protection against the spread of COVID-19 and will help protect the health of the public and the economy. The Coca-Cola Centre is currently seeking a new vendor to become the exclusive provider of the facility’s concession, lounge and catering services. Site visits ...for interested vendors are being hosted on August 18 from 8:00 a.m.- 11:00 a.m. and August 19 from 3:00 p.m.- 5:30 p.m. To register to attend, email https://bit.ly/30TF701. The cost to lease this space is $885.00 monthly, based on a reduced rate of $12.00 per square foot for an 885 square foot space. The vendor is responsible for providing daily concession services to facility users, as well as concession, catering and lounge services during special events and tournaments.
